hover over profile, modify profile, hover over that and a drop down list should come up, look for forum profile, click that. Once you do that you should see personalized picture, Specify avatar by URL.
Insert direct link, will usually end in .bmp, .jpg, or .gif into the text box right of the option and should be good to go
